## Tuning

The receipt mailer (Almsgate) batches donation receipts and sends through the Thornquay relay. On-call: if the queue backs up, resist the urge to crank batch size — the relay rate-limits per connection, and bigger batches just mean bigger retries. Scale worker count first, then shorten the flush interval. Dedupe window must stay longer than the retry horizon or donors get duplicate receipts, which generates tickets. All knobs live in one place and are read at worker start. Current production values follow.

tuning table, kajop-yafof:
QUOTAS = {
    "wenath": 10,
    "ulaael": 5,
}

## Ownership: Cold Starts

Hey, welcome to the Lampwick functions repo. Cold-start tuning for our serverless handlers lives here — warm-pool sizing, snapshot restore settings, and the init-phase profiler. If a handler's p99 startup creeps past 800ms, that's a regression and we treat it like a bug, not vibes. Config lives in `coldstart.yaml`; don't tweak it without a benchmark run attached to your PR. For questions, reviews, or panic about latency graphs, ping the person responsible, listed right below.

account owner for hahig-fahag: Pelael Istax Novys

# Approvals: Password Reset Flow Revamp

Scope: replace legacy token links in Quillbase with short-lived one-time codes. Security review complete; rate limiting added at gateway. Rollout gated behind the `pw_reset_v2` flag, staged at 10/50/100 percent. Rollback: disable flag, legacy path remains for 90 days. Open item: localization of code-entry screen, tracked separately. No further approvals needed for maintenance patches under this scope. Final sign-off authority for this revamp rests with the person named below.

account owner for tahop-fahip: Silax Rusok Sordor Pelys

Q: Why did search results look stale this morning?

A: The Fernwheel nightly reindex ran long and overlapped the cache warmup, so queries hit a half-built index until about 07:40. Mitigation is already merged; the reindex now acquires a readiness gate first. The schedule, gate logic, and manual rerun steps are documented here.

wiki page, baguf-kahap: https://confluence.tolvaqsys.internal/browse/display/projects/8d5f528f